Questions to Ask Before Hiring a Concrete Contractor?

How does one ensure they're choosing the appropriate concrete contractor for their project? To guarantee a wise choice, it is essential to ask a series of pertinent questions. First, inquire about the contractor's experience and qualifications in handling similar projects. Grasping their skill level can give clarity about their abilities. Then, obtain references from former clients to evaluate satisfaction rates and trustworthiness.

It is also vital to ask about the materials they use and their sources, as quality can substantially impact the project's longevity. Ask about their timeline and availability to ensure they can meet project deadlines. Additionally, asking about warranties or guarantees offered can deliver peace of mind regarding workmanship. Ultimately, verify they have the required licenses and insurance to operate legally. By covering these key questions, one can make an informed decision when hiring a concrete contractor.

Understanding Pricing and Estimates for Your Concrete Project

Choosing the right concrete contractor requires not only assessing their qualifications but also understanding the financial components of the project. Pricing for concrete work can fluctuate widely according to factors such as project size, complexity, material quality, and local market conditions. It is crucial for clients to request detailed estimates that break down costs for materials, labor, and any additional services necessary.

Contractors must offer clear pricing structures and clarify any prospective extra charges that may occur during the project. Clients should also request information on payment terms and options to guarantee they remain within budget. Reviewing multiple estimates can help homeowners assess a reasonable price range, however the lowest bid may not always indicate the best value. Ultimately, a thorough understanding of pricing and estimates will enable clients to make informed decisions and foster a successful working relationship with their preferred contractor.

What Type of Concrete Mix Is Best for My Project?

Identifying the optimal concrete mix is determined by the requirements of the project. For general use, a conventional 1:2:3 mix of cement, sand, and gravel is effective, while specialized mixes may be necessary for specific applications like driveways or foundations.
